Output 43e687c62c87dfc1386639faa0520f64c8623522bdebba3e476614554846e9d6:2

value
2305540
script pubkey
OP_0 OP_PUSHBYTES_20 1835f94c3d3f28139e4a13fba0ad26032cc05e1a
address
bc1qrq6ljnpa8u5p88j2z0a6ptfxqvkvqhs6sxqnel
transaction
43e687c62c87dfc1386639faa0520f64c8623522bdebba3e476614554846e9d6
spent
true